Output 802149a79a23ecde6762fb55dcfefcd65b8d5cbeb84c01ecfab6b4bbe8186255:0

value
18016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cd996350a4c31ef0775fa758e0fe06bf8180b45 OP_EQUAL
address
3FzMzfKZwjEBaiabs2e3Y8BQnETLDNhzcj
transaction
802149a79a23ecde6762fb55dcfefcd65b8d5cbeb84c01ecfab6b4bbe8186255
confirmations
65588
spent
true